In order to advance knowledge and science of aerospace and ocean systems’ contribution to climate change, our researchers collaborate with industry and government on conception, design, and operation of environmentally-responsible aircraft, spacecraft, ships, and submarines. Examples include:
- Efficient, low-emissions propulsion schemes
- Fundamental understanding of turbulence and reactive flows with modern experimental facilities, advanced diagnostics, and large-scale computational tools
- Technologies for online and onboard monitoring, control, and diagnosis of propulsion systems
- Drag reduction and hull/airframe/propulsion integration
- Distributed hybrid-electric propulsion and power systems
- Morphing technologies for drag and noise reduction
